Autism resources for Salem families
Liftoff ABA helps Salem families connect with these local and state resources to build a comprehensive support system for their child.
- Salem City School District Child Study Team — Provides evaluation and support for children with disabilities, coordinating with Liftoff to align ABA goals with school plans.
- New Jersey Early Intervention System (NJEIS) — State program for children under 3 with developmental delays; Liftoff can collaborate on early ABA services.
- PerformCare New Jersey — State-contracted system for children's behavioral health services, including referrals and care coordination for autism support.
- Salem County Special Services School District — Offers specialized education programs and therapy services for children with disabilities in Salem County.
